'Tamma tamma' had to be passed onto next generation: Varun Dhawan

Mumbai, Feb 12 (IANS) Actor Varun Dhawan, who grooves to a revised version of the song "Tamma tamma" in "Badrinath Ki Dulhania", says the track had to be passed to the next generation.

Varun and his co-actor Alia Bhatt are seen in the re-created version of the original song "Tamma tamma" from the 1989 "Thanedaar", which was picturised on actors Madhuri Dixit and Sanjay Dutt.

"Power of 'Tamma tamma' again. This song had to be passed on to the next generation. Good morning," Varun tweeted on Sunday.

"Badrinath Ki Dulhania" is the third time Varun and Alia will be seen together. The two made their debut with filmmaker Karan Johar's 2012 film "Student Of The Year" and were also seen in Shashank Khaitan directed "Humpty Sharma Ki Dulhania" in 2014.

Produced by Hiroo Yash Johar and Karan Johar under Dharma Productions and presented by Fox Star Studios, "Badrinath Ki Dulhania" is set to hit the screens on March 10.
